Why don't teams take advantage of this guys inability/phobia of throwing to the bases?

Anytime I had a runner on base against him I would be putting the pressure on with massive leads and stolen bases.

I've only seen one team do it to him this season and it was his opening night disaster against the cards.

It's mind boggling to me that he has this fatal flaw and teams let him get away with it.

Well first off he's left handed so that prevents people from getting ridiculous leads on him. Secondly, he has a pretty quick delivery. Third, he doesn't let a lot of guys on base.
